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
24148550 9859101035 04007912
22 898114
22 898114
89689543 52 35179934 617401046
All about undefined
Interested in learning more?
22 898114
89689543 52 35179934 617401046
See more
8625 70 58459761
669 8007997 7191099972 619 65
See more
119 9017032 7275173
457366771 938 17355940
See more